How huffman coding is used to compress data

Web16 okt. 2016 · The blocks are converted first into a string then encoded using a lossless, dictionary based algorithm known as arithmetic coding, which encodes the frequently redundant values with fewer number... Web2 jul. 2024 · Huffman Coding (Lossless Compression Algorithm) MrBrownCS 50.5K subscribers 57K views 4 years ago (Paper 2, 8525) AQA GCSE Computer Science: …

Huffman Coding Algorithm - Programiz

WebHuffman-Compression-Algorithm. as a project during data structures and algorithms course we were asked to imlpement the Huffman compression code using java. Also … WebThe Huffman algorithm will create a tree with leaves as the found letters and for value (or weight) their number of occurrences in the message. To create this tree, look for the 2 … ealing boom bar https://pozd.net

Implementation of Huffman Coding for lossless text file …

Web26 dec. 2024 · Compression Limitations – Huffman Coding has certain limitations on how much the data can be compressed. Huffman Coding can be a great tool to compress data without losing accuracy. It is highly efficient, easy to implement, and robust, however, it can be resource intensive and has certain limitations on how much the data can be … Web10 aug. 2024 · Since Huffman coding is a lossless data compression algorithm, the original data will always be perfectly restructured from the compressed data. Suppose we would like to encode the following phrase: “CALL ME MELLOW FELLOW”. One way to … Data lake and big data are two modern terms often misconceived and used … Read the latest Automation & Control Engineering News. Control.com … Data Compression - Huffman Coding for Data Compression - Technical Articles - … Codes - Huffman Coding for Data Compression - Technical Articles - control Algorithm - Huffman Coding for Data Compression - Technical Articles - control Binary Number - Huffman Coding for Data Compression - Technical Articles - control Kate Smith Follow. 5 Followers; 21 Articles; 1 Likes; About Kate Smith is the Senior … System of sensors, controllers, and computers that are distributed and used … Web27 mei 2024 · I am writing a program that compresses and decompresses data using the Huffman Coding algorithm.. About compression: this program will export 2 files: … csor officer

Huffman Encoding [explained with example and code]

Category:Practice Questions on Huffman Encoding

Tags:How huffman coding is used to compress data

How huffman coding is used to compress data

The Basic Principles of Data Compression - 2BrightSparks

Web1 sep. 2016 · Compression aims to reduce data before storing or moving it into storage media. Huffman and Elias Delta Code are two algorithms used for the compression … Web21 mrt. 2024 · So, now all we have to do is to create a tree with the minimum cost and this coding tree was given by Huffman and hence this procedure is called Huffman code. …

How huffman coding is used to compress data

Did you know?

Weband programs like StuffIt or ZipIt can be used to compress any sort of file. These algorithms have no a priori expectations and usually rely on studying the particular data file contents … WebHuffman coding is often used as a backend to other compression methods today. In 1977, ground-breaking LZ77 and LZ78 algorithms were invented by Abraham Lempel and Jacob Ziv, which gained popularity rapidly. Some commonly used algorithms used today like DEFLATE, LZMA and LZX are derived from LZ77.

Web28 okt. 2024 · Implementing Huffman Coding in Python. Consider the following word — “minimum”. I. Create a Tree Data Class. The first step consists of writing a data class to … Web21 nov. 2024 · Huffman Coding is a technique that is used for compressing data to reduce its size without losing any of its details. It was first developed by David Huffman and was …

Web22 jul. 2013 · huffman encoding and compression. Learn more about huffman coding encoding compression data set textscan . I have a data set that I imported to MATLAB using textscan, and now I want to encode/compress it. The data set is 3660x4, I used this script to upload it: fileID=fopen('filename'); if ... Skip to content. Toggle ... WebData Compression and Huffman Encoding Handout written by Julie Zelenski. In the early 1980s, personal computers had hard disks that were no larger than 10MB; today, the …

Web20 nov. 2016 · Huffman Coding It is an entropy-encoding algorithm, used for lossless data compression. It uses a variable length code table for encoding a character in a file. Its …

Web21 feb. 2024 · Suppose we want to compress a string (Huffman coding can be used with any data, but strings make good examples). Inevitably, some characters will appear … csoroge fank receptWeb15 aug. 2024 · The code for each symbol is the sequence of 0s and 1s that are encountered along the path from the root to the leaf node. For example, the code for the letter ‘e’ … cso roundtableWeb7 jan. 2024 · Huffman principle, which is well known for fixed-to-variable code, is used in Kavousianos ( 2008) as a variable-to-variable code. A new technique for online compression in networks has been presented by Vitter ( 1987) in his paper. Habib et al. ( 2013) introduced Haffman code in the field of database compression. ealing book clubWeb12 mei 2016 · Once you have your Huffman table you can calculate the size of the compressed image in bits by multiplying the bit encoding length of each symbol with that … ealing book recyclingWebHuffman Coding - Lossless Data Compression Very Early Data Compression: The Morse Code and the Telegraph: was developed in the 1830s and 1840s and used … ealing boom battle barWeb15 mrt. 2024 · In this paper, we first designed Huffman code (HC)-based absolute moment block truncation coding (AMBTC). Then, we applied Huffman code (HC)-based absolute moment block truncation coding (AMBTC) to design a pixel pair-wise fragile image watermarking method. Pixel pair-wise tampering detection and content recovery … cso roles and responsibilityWebHuffman coding (also known as Huffman Encoding) is an algorithm for doing data compression, and it forms the basic idea behind file compression. This post talks … csor operator